My amazing nephew, Lex, is a patient at Boston Children's Hospital. When Lex was 14 months old, he suffered 4 heart attacks and a stroke. After miraculously surviving (thanks to quick action and CPR by his mother/my sister), we learned he had a very rare, degenerative disease called SMARD1. He needed a tracheostomy to breathe. Doctors in London (where Lex lived at the time) said he wouldn't make it to age 2 and wanted to end his life.
Thankfully, Lex's parents (both neuroscientists) did their own research, and fought hard to get Lex over the US. He may not be able to walk or talk, but Lex is incredible and so full of love! He laughs a lot and brings so much joy to everyone he's around.
Lex (now 6 1/2 years old!) and his parents currently live in Boston, and he is a patient at Boston Children's Hospital. Doctors at BCH are working on ground-breaking treatments for some of his conditions, and Lex continues to beat the odds of his disease.
